Oil Used at Subway

So, what oil does Subway actually use? Well, they typically go with a light olive oil blend. This isn’t just for show; it really enhances the flavors of the sandwich. Think about it: you grab a freshly made sub loaded with toppings, and a drizzle of oil can elevate all those flavors.
But here’s the catch—this blend may vary from one location to another. So, if you’ve tried a sandwich in one area and it tasted richer, it could be thanks to a local twist. The oil’s role is essential; it doesn’t just add moisture but works as a binding element for the spices too.
According to sources, Subway’s dressings are customizable, so you can control how much oil you add. This is super important for those of us who are picky about how much oil is too much.
Vinegar Used at Subway

Now, let’s talk about the vinegar. Subway primarily uses red wine vinegar. If you ask me, this addition is key when trying to balance the richness of the oil and the savory flavors of the meats. I absolutely love how the acidity from the vinegar cuts through and brightens up the overall flavor profile of the sandwich.
The tanginess from the vinegar doesn’t just sit pretty; it really adds a depth that makes each bite more flavorful. And just like the oil, vinegar options might differ by location too, which can lead to some delightful surprises on your palate.

Preparation and Serving
When it comes to preparation, Subway has a straightforward process. They often use a squeeze bottle, which makes it easy for the sandwich artists to apply just the right amount of oil and vinegar right at the sandwich assembly area. This way, everything stays fresh and ready to go.
